Turn on iCloud Photo Library to automatically upload and store your camera roll to iCloud. When enabled, your entire photo and video library will be accessible from any mobile or desktop platform. Turn on My Photo Stream to automatically upload new photos to iCloud whenever you’re connected to Wi-Fi. Turn on iCloud Photo Sharing if you’d like to create photo albums that friends can access over the web or on their Apple device.
